Hello,



I detailed my pickup (Dark Blue) with a clay bar treatment, Meg's No 9 polish and Meg's no 26 yellow wax. Just washe it again last nite. I want to spray detail it today.



Normally I use Meg's Final Inspection No 36(?) for the detail spray. I couldn't find that so I bought some Meg's Quick Detailer.



I want to go out side at break time and quickly spray and wipe it down. But now I'm hesitant to use this product just because it's not the Final Inspection. Do I have any worries?



I like using the Meguairs Pro Series....is anything different in these two sprays?



Thanks,
 
No worries, almost all detail sprays are fine for what they're intended and interchangable. Don't worry too much about sticking to the same product line, or even the same brand. The only time you really ever have to worry about what QD you're using is if you're using this in a body shop, or you're QDing polymer sealants.
